Kanadell Japanese Bakery is a small East Vancouver storefront founded by Japanese-born baker Keiko Nakanishi, specializing in authentic Japanese breads and pastries such as melon pan, curry pan, and elaborately crafted whole cakes. The bakery grew from an online operation and farmers-market vendor into a neighbourhood shop with indoor café seating, and was featured on Food Network Canada's 'Project Bakeover.' It also participates in local farmers markets and offers pre-ordering, catering, and UberEats delivery.
